Artistic Exhibition at Casa de Las Tejerinas by Fernando López Lorrio

The art display showcases artworks that blend various artistic styles and incorporate volumes and unconventional tools instead of brushes. Estepona City Hall has announced that the art exhibition by Fernando Lopez Lorrio will be held in Room 2 of Casa de Las Tejerinas until June 18. Following a family tradition, Fernando López Lorrio embarked on his artistic journey in 1996, learning on his own. He has taken painting classes at the Aula de Arte of the University of Alcalá de Henares and completed the course ‘In the Studio: Postwar Abstract Painting’ at the MoMA in New York. Studying different artistic movements, he has focused on abstract expressionism and constructivism, integrating volumes with materials and transforming collage into an experimental space where he explores pure painting without traditional paint, aiming for abstraction through expression. His art draws inspiration from literature, travel literature, urban environments, and both real and fictional landscapes, creating depictions of unattainable realms. The exhibition is open for visitors from Tuesday to Friday, 09:00-20:00, and Saturdays, 09:00-14:00 and 16:00-20:00, with no entrance fee.
